hero
3,094
companies
3,482
Jobs
Leverage our network to build your career.
If you are a Techstars portfolio companyclaim your profile.

Software Engineer (Senior Node.js Developer)

NeuralSpace

NeuralSpace

Software Engineering
Bengaluru, Karnataka, India
Posted on Tuesday, August 1, 2023
About NeuralSpaceNeuralSpace is an early-stage artificial intelligence (AI) start-up, which specialises in building Natural Language Processing (NLP) tools for an infinite number of use-cases (100+ languages are supported by NeuralSpace’s proprietary technology). We create the tools which enable companies to build cutting-edge technologies, from chatbots and augmented video translations, through to smart assistants, intelligent document processing and hate-speech detection. Our vision is to break down the language barrier once and for all and facilitate the implementation of our breakthrough technology. Why NeuralSpace?NeuralSpace is built on strong academic foundations which reflect in our products. We are a group of passionate AI researchers and engineers who are constantly trying to bring state-of-the-art NLP research into our products. We are building this cross-disciplinary team with people who have the potential to become leaders. We already have the backing of some top VC investors and are now looking to make some important early hires that will enable us to scale the business. About the Role:We are looking for a highly capable Node.js developer to optimize our web-based application performance. You will be collaborating with our front-end application developers, designing back-end components, and integrating data storage and protection solutions.To ensure success as a Node.js developer, you should possess extensive knowledge of Node.Js based services and experience in a similar role. An accomplished Node.js developer will be someone whose expertise results in the stable, fast, and secure exchange of data between servers and end-users. Roles & Responsibilities
  • Developing and maintaining all server-side network components
  • Ensuring optimal performance of the central database and responsiveness to front-end requests
  • Collaborating with front-end developers on the integration of elements
  • Designing customer-facing UI and back-end services for various business processes
  • Developing high-performance applications by writing testable, reusable, and efficient code
  • Implementing effective security protocols, data protection measures, and storage solutions
  • Running diagnostic tests, repairing defects, and providing technical support
  • Documenting Node.js processes, including database schemas, as well as preparing reports
  • Recommending and implementing improvements to processes and technologies
  • Keeping informed of advancements in the field of Node.js development
Requirements
  • Bachelor's degree in computer science, information science, or similar
  • 4-5 years of experience as a Node.js developer
  • Experience in writing MongoDB queries
  • Extensive knowledge of JavaScript, web stacks, libraries, and frameworks
  • Knowledge of front-end technologies such as HTML5 and CSS3
  • Superb interpersonal, communication, and collaboration skills
  • Exceptional analytical and problem-solving aptitude
  • Great organizational and time management skills
  • Availability to resolve urgent web application issues outside of business hours
Benefits
  • The ability to work closely with some of the world’s foremost AI and NLP experts
  • An agile work environment
  • A self-organized team culture designed for natural leaders
  • Genuine growth and career development opportunities
  • Competitive base salary, performance-led bonus and employee option scheme
Work Location: Bangalore, India We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, colour,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status.Contact us: eliya@neuralspace.ai